Yes, your assumption was correct, Mahassa! ;-) So it was in a room and the ceiling and the floor were of course in much lower light conditions than the lights on the windows.
Still very strange to me, since they are enough illuminated for exhiniting the same behavior at least in some less degree as the lights. Perhaps you stayed at some certain position for some times until the shutter was closed? This could explain that, since it could be that the celing and the floor demanded more time in order to be registered by the CCD.
That is, when some strong light is present, it of course gets immediately registered and so all its motion is "recorded". But objects in lowlights need their time until they send enough light to the CCD (or film) in order to be recored. So, if after camera motion we stay at some position (and perhaps continue afterwards) while the shutter is open, then it could be that the objects in lowlight will only appear at the position where we stopped motion.
Only an assumption, which I surely will try to conform experimentally! :-)
